핵심 요약 (Key Takeaways)
- 모바일 퍼스트 전략은 2026년 웹 디자인의 기본입니다.
- 유연한 그리드와 미디어 쿼리가 다양한 화면 크기에 대응하는 핵심 기술입니다.
- 효율적인 이미지 대응과 철저한 테스트는 사용자 만족도를 높이는 지름길입니다.2026년, 전 세계 인터넷 사용자의 60% 이상이 모바일 기기를 통해 웹에 접속한다는 Statista의 보고서는 더 이상 놀라운 수치가 아니에요. 이러한 시대에 웹사이트가 어떤 기기에서든 완벽하게 보이도록 만드는 것은 선택이 아닌 필수가 되었죠. 이 글은 2026년 7월 기준 최신 정보입니다.
반응형 웹 디자인은 단순히 화면 크기에 맞춰 레이아웃을 조절하는 것을 넘어, 사용자에게 최적의 경험을 제공하기 위한 종합적인 전략을 의미해요.
[오해 바로잡기] 잠깐, 이것부터 확인하세요
흔한 오해: 많은 사람들이 반응형 웹 디자인이 단순히 CSS만 잘 다루면 된다고 생각합니다. 진실: 하지만 데이터에 따르면, 반응형 웹은 기획 단계부터 모바일 퍼스트 접근 방식, 성능 최적화, 그리고 웹 접근성까지 고려해야 하는 포괄적인 프로젝트입니다. 이 함정에 빠지지 마세요.
반응형 웹 디자인, 왜 필수일까요?
오늘날 웹 환경에서 반응형 웹 디자인은 사용자 경험과 비즈니스 성과를 결정하는 핵심 요소입니다.
스마트폰, 태블릿, 데스크톱, 그리고 이제는 스마트 워치까지, 사용자들은 다양한 기기로 웹에 접속해요. 이 모든 환경에서 일관되고 편리한 경험을 제공하지 못한다면, 잠재 고객을 놓칠 수밖에 없겠죠. 반응형 웹은 단일 코드베이스로 모든 기기에 대응하여 개발 및 유지보수 비용을 절감하는 효과도 커요.
이 부분이 중요한 이유는 사용자들이 어떤 기기에서든 불편함 없이 정보를 얻고 서비스를 이용하기를 원하기 때문이에요. 만약 웹사이트가 특정 기기에서 깨지거나 사용하기 어렵다면, 사용자는 바로 이탈하게 될 거예요. 특히 Google Developers는 모바일 친화적인 웹사이트에 더 높은 검색 순위를 부여하며, 이는 곧 더 많은 트래픽과 잠재 고객 유입으로 이어져요.
반응형 웹 디자인 핵심 요약은 다음 세 가지 원칙으로 설명할 수 있어요
- 유연한 그리드: 백분율이나 뷰포트 단위로 너비를 설정하여 화면 크기에 따라 유연하게 늘어나거나 줄어드는 레이아웃을 구현해요.
- 유연한 이미지/미디어: 이미지나 비디오도 화면 크기에 맞춰 자동으로 조절되도록 만들어야 합니다.
- 미디어 쿼리: CSS
@media규칙을 사용하여 특정 화면 크기나 장치 유형에 따라 다른 스타일을 적용하는 기술입니다.
성공적인 반응형 웹 디자인을 위한 핵심 전략
*반응형 웹 디자인 관련 정보를 시각화한 이미지*모바일 퍼스트 접근 방식과 효율적인 이미지 대응은 성공적인 반응형 웹 구현의 초석이 됩니다.
많은 사람들이 놓치는 부분은 ‘어디서부터 시작해야 할까?‘라는 질문이에요. 2026년 현재 가장 효과적인 전략은 바로 모바일 퍼스트(Mobile First) 디자인이에요. 이는 데스크톱 버전을 먼저 만들고 나중에 모바일에 맞추는 방식이 아니라, 가장 작은 화면인 모바일 기기부터 디자인을 시작하고 점차 더 큰 화면으로 확장해 나가는 방식이에요. 이 접근 방식은 모바일 환경에서 필수적인 콘텐츠와 기능을 우선적으로 고려하게 만들어, 결과적으로 더 가볍고 효율적인 웹사이트를 구축하는 데 도움을 줍니다.
모바일 퍼스트 디자인의 장점은 다음과 같아요.
- 핵심 기능 집중: 작은 화면에서는 불필요한 요소가 많을수록 사용자 경험이 저하되므로, 가장 중요한 기능과 콘텐츠에 집중하게 돼요.
- 성능 최적화: 모바일 환경의 네트워크 속도와 기기 성능을 고려하여 웹사이트가 더 빠르게 로드되도록 설계할 수 있습니다.
- 쉬운 확장성: 작은 화면에서 큰 화면으로 확장하는 것이 큰 화면에서 작은 화면으로 축소하는 것보다 디자인 및 개발 과정에서 더 효율적이에요.
또한, 이미지 대응은 반응형 웹에서 빼놓을 수 없는 중요한 부분이에요. 고해상도 이미지를 모바일에서 그대로 로드하면 로딩 속도가 느려지고 데이터 사용량이 많아지죠. 이를 해결하기 위해 srcset과 <picture> 요소를 쓴 반응형 이미지 기법을 사용해요.
| 기법 | 설명 | 장점 | 단점 |
|---|---|---|---|
srcset | 화면 해상도에 따라 브라우저가 최적의 이미지 파일을 선택하도록 함. | 대역폭 절약, 로딩 속도 향상 | 모든 시나리오에 완벽히 대응하기 어려움 |
<picture> | 아트 디렉션(크롭, 다른 이미지)에 따라 이미지를 다르게 표시할 수 있게 함. | 특정 기기에서 다른 이미지 표시 가능 | 마크업이 복잡해질 수 있음 |
| CSS 배경 이미지 | background-size, media query로 배경 이미지 크기 및 이미지 변경. | 유연한 배경 처리 | 콘텐츠 이미지에는 부적합 |
반응형 웹 디자인 구현과 테스트: 놓치지 말아야 할 것들
구현 단계에서 미디어 쿼리를 섬세하게 사용하고, 출시 전 다양한 기기에서 철저한 테스트를 거쳐야 합니다.
성공적인 반응형 웹 디자인은 단순히 max-width만 설정하는 것이 아니에요. 미디어 쿼리를 효과적으로 사용해서 콘텐츠의 가독성과 레이아웃의 안정성을 확보해야 해요. 예를 들어, W3C (World Wide Web Consortium)의 웹 표준 가이드를 따르면, 미디어 쿼리 브레이크포인트를 기기 종류가 아닌 콘텐츠의 특성과 레이아웃이 깨지는 지점을 기준으로 설정하는 것이 훨씬 효과적이라고 권고하고 있어요. min-width 기반의 접근 방식은 모바일 우선 전략과 잘 맞아떨어집니다.
/* 기본 스타일 (모바일 우선) */
body { font-size: 16px; }
/* 태블릿 (예: 768px 이상) */
@media (min-width: 768px) {
body { font-size: 17px; }
.container { width: 90%; margin: 0 auto; }
}
/* 데스크톱 (예: 1024px 이상) */
@media (min-width: 1024px) {
body { font-size: 18px; }
.container { width: 80%; }
}
[이미지: 다양한 미디어 쿼리 브레이크포인트를 적용한 웹사이트 화면 변화 예시]
구현 후에는 테스트 방법이 무엇보다 중요해요. 아무리 잘 설계된 웹사이트라도 실제 환경에서 제대로 작동하지 않으면 소용없거든요. 다음은 효과적인 테스트 방법 체크리스트입니다.
- 브라우저 개발자 도구 활용: 크롬, 파이어폭스 등 대부분의 브라우저에는 반응형 디자인을 테스트할 수 있는 개발자 도구가 내장되어 있어요. 다양한 기기 해상도를 시뮬레이션하고, 터치 이벤트를 확인할 수 있습니다.
- 실제 기기 테스트: 가능하면 여러 종류의 실제 스마트폰과 태블릿에서 직접 웹사이트를 확인해야 해요. 시뮬레이터로는 알 수 없는 성능 문제나 터치 감도 같은 실제 사용자 경험을 파악할 수 있어요.
- 크로스 브라우징 테스트: Chrome, Safari, Firefox, Edge 등 주요 브라우저에서 모두 정상적으로 작동하는지 확인합니다.
- 성능 측정: Google PageSpeed Insights와 같은 도구를 사용하여 로딩 속도, 렌더링 성능 등을 측정하고 개선합니다. 특히 모바일 환경에서의 최적화는 매우 중요해요.
반응형 웹, 지속 가능한 사용자 경험을 위한 지름길
*반응형 웹 디자인 실용적인 팁 안내 이미지*사용자 경험을 최우선으로 고려하고, 꾸준히 웹 접근성을 개선하는 것이 반응형 웹의 궁극적인 목표입니다.
반응형 웹 디자인의 목표는 단순히 화면 크기 조정에 그치지 않아요. 궁극적으로는 모든 사용자에게 최적의 사용자 경험(UX)을 제공하는 것이에요. 이는 웹사이트가 로드되는 속도, 콘텐츠의 가독성, 그리고 직관적인 내비게이션 등 모든 요소를 포함합니다. 최근 연구에 따르면, 웹 페이지 로딩 시간이 1초 지연될 때마다 사용자 이탈률이 7% 증가한다고 해요. 이러한 통계는 성능 최적화가 얼마나 중요한지 명확하게 보여줍니다.
따라서 반응형 웹을 구현할 때는 단순히 레이아웃만 반응형으로 만드는 것을 넘어, [이미지: 다양한 사용자의 웹사이트 이용 시나리오를 보여주는 인포그래픽] 웹 접근성까지 고려해야 해요. 이는 장애를 가진 사용자들도 웹사이트를 쉽게 이용할 수 있도록 하는 것이죠. 예를 들어, 키보드만으로도 모든 기능을 사용할 수 있게 하거나, 스크린 리더가 콘텐츠를 제대로 읽을 수 있도록 시맨틱 마크업을 잘 활용하는 것이 중요해요.
Q: 반응형 웹 디자인과 적응형 웹 디자인의 차이점은 무엇인가요? 반응형 웹 디자인은 하나의 레이아웃이 미디어 쿼리를 통해 모든 화면 크기에 유연하게 반응하며 변하는 방식입니다. 반면, 적응형 웹 디자인은 특정 기기나 화면 크기에 맞춰 미리 정의된 여러 개의 고정된 레이아웃을 서버에서 제공하는 방식이에요. 반응형은 ‘유연한 흐름’이고, 적응형은 ‘단계적 대응’이라고 볼 수 있어요.
Q: 반응형 웹 디자인이 SEO에 도움이 되나요? 네, 매우 도움이 됩니다. 구글은 모바일 친화적인 웹사이트에 가산점을 부여하며, 단일 URL을 사용하므로 크롤링 및 색인 작업이 효율적이에요. 이는 중복 콘텐츠 문제 발생 가능성을 줄여주고, 사용자가 기기에 상관없이 동일한 URL로 접근할 수 있게 하여 사용자 경험을 향상시키고 SEO 성능을 높입니다.
Q: 반응형 웹을 구현할 때 가장 주의해야 할 점은 무엇인가요? 가장 주의할 점은 성능 최적화와 콘텐츠 우선순위 설정입니다. 모바일 환경에서는 네트워크 속도나 기기 성능이 데스크톱보다 제한적일 수 있으므로, 불필요한 리소스 로딩을 최소화하고 이미지나 스크립트를 효율적으로 처리해야 해요. 더불어 작은 화면에서 가장 중요한 정보가 무엇인지 파악하여 우선적으로 노출하는 것이 중요합니다.
[최종 평결] 에디터의 결론
- 누구에게 적합한가?: 모든 종류의 웹사이트 운영자 및 개발자. 특히 다양한 기기를 통해 사용자 유입을 기대하는 비즈니스에 필수적입니다.
- 효율성 평점: 4.5/5
- 한 줄 결론: 2026년 웹 생태계에서 성공을 원한다면, 반응형 웹 디자인은 선택이 아닌 생존 전략입니다. 모든 기기에서 완벽한 사용자 경험을 제공하여 비즈니스의 미래를 확보하세요.
Tags: #반응형웹디자인 #모바일퍼스트 #웹최적화 #사용자경험 #미디어쿼리
Related Posts
- 객체지향 프로그래밍 이해: 초보자를 위한 5단계 완벽 가이드
- 생성형 AI 도구 비교: 당신의 업무를 혁신할 최적의 선택은?
- ChatGPT 200% 활용법: 실무 생산성을 폭발시키는 5가지 핵심 전략
더 많은 정보는 홈페이지에서 확인하세요